jquery笔记

1、jquery选择器:
#id:id选择器,使用任何的元字符(如 !"#$%&'()*+,./:;<=>?@[\]^`{|}~),请使用反斜杠转义:\\
div:元素选择器,根据给定的元素标签名匹配所有元素
.myClass:class选择器,根据给定的css类名匹配元素。一个元素可以有多个类,只要有一个符合就能被匹配到。
*:匹配所有元素
[attribute]:匹配包含给定属性的元素
[attribute=value]:匹配给定的属性是某个特定值的元素
[attribute!=value]:匹配所有不含有指定的属性,或者属性不等于特定值的元素。
[attribute^=value]:匹配给定的属性是以某些值开始的元素
[attribute$=value]:匹配给定的属性是以某些值结尾的元素
[attribute*=value]:匹配给定的属性是以包含某些值的元素
[selector1][selector2][selectorN]:复合属性选择器,需要同时满足多个条件时使用。取所有交集
selector1,selector2,selectorN:将每一个选择器匹配到的元素合并后一起返回。取所有并集
selectorf selectors:在给定的祖先元素下匹配所有的后代元素,取父下面的后代元素(取后台,即子的子)
selectorf > selectors:在给定的父元素下匹配所有的子元素,取父下面的子元素(只取子,不取子的子)
prev + next:匹配所有紧接在 prev 元素后的 next 元素
prev ~ siblings:匹配 prev 元素之后的所有siblings元素
:first:获取第一个元素
:last():获取最后个元素
:not(selector):去除所有与给定选择器匹配的元素
:even:匹配所有索引值为偶数的元素,从 0 开始计数
:odd:匹配所有索引值为奇数的元素,从 0 开始计数
:eq(index):匹配一个给定索引值的元素
:gt(index):匹配所有大于给定索引值的元素
:lt(index):匹配所有小于给定索引值的元素
:header:匹配如 h1, h2, h3之类的标题元素
:animated:匹配所有正在执行动画效果的元素
:focus:匹配当前获取焦点的元素
:root:选择该文档的根元素
:contains(text):匹配包含给定文本的元素
:empty:匹配所有不包含子元素或者文本的空元素
:has(selector):匹配含有选择器所匹配的元素的元素
:hidden:匹配所有不可见元素,hidden、display:none
:visible:匹配所有的可见元素
:enabled:匹配所有可用元素
:disabled:查找所有不可用的input元素
:checked:查找所有选中的复选框元素
:selected:匹配所有选中的option元素

































  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值